y595705120 3 years ago
parent
commit
02cb77d2b4
3 changed files with 10 additions and 4 deletions
  1. 4 0
      src/assets/css/main.css
  2. 2 1
      src/pages/other/file-search.vue
  3. 4 3
      src/pages/other/my-file.vue

+ 4 - 0
src/assets/css/main.css

@@ -59,3 +59,7 @@
     width: 100%;
   }
 }
+
+.el-popover{
+  margin-top:-60px;
+}

+ 2 - 1
src/pages/other/file-search.vue

@@ -1,7 +1,7 @@
 <template>
   <div class="main">
     <div class="main-body">
-        <el-card class="box-card">
+        <el-card class="box-card" style="margin-bottom: 60px;">
           <div slot="header" class="clearfix" >
             <el-form :inline="true" :model="searchInfo" class="demo-form-inline">
               <el-form-item label="选择部门">
@@ -196,6 +196,7 @@ export default {
     deleteArtical( row ){
       deleteArtical( {articalId: row.articalId}).then(res=>{
         if( res.code == 200){
+          row.visible = false
           row.status = 4
           row.isOpen = 2
         }

+ 4 - 3
src/pages/other/my-file.vue

@@ -18,7 +18,7 @@
       </div>
 
       <div class="main-right">
-        <el-card class="">
+        <el-card class="nopad">
           <div slot="header" class="clearfix">
             <el-form :inline="true" :model="searchInfo" class="demo-form-inline">
             	<el-form-item :label="selectName">
@@ -64,9 +64,9 @@
 
                 <el-button v-if="selectId==5" type="text" style="color:darkorange"  @click="row._delete=true" >删除</el-button>
 
-                <el-popover placement="top" width="150" v-model="row._delete">
+                <el-popover placement="top-start" width="150" v-model="row._delete">
                   <p>删除动作不可逆,你是否确认删除?</p>
-                  <div style="text-align: right; margin: 0">
+                  <div style="text-align: right; top: 0">
                     <el-button size="mini" type="text" @click="row._delete = false">取消</el-button>
                     <el-button type="primary" size="mini" @click="deleteArtical(row)">确定</el-button>
                   </div>
@@ -156,6 +156,7 @@ export default {
     deleteArtical( row ){
       deleteArtical( {articalId: row.articalId}).then(res=>{
         if( res.code == 200){
+          row._delete = false
           row.status = 4
           row.isOpen = 2
         }